removed unused method parameters
git-svn-id: https://svn.apache.org/repos/asf/maven/plugin-tools/trunk@1340728 13f79535-47bb-0310-9956-ffa450edef68master
parent
8569bbeb56
commit
2bc4e52ac7
|
|
@ -106,7 +106,7 @@ public class JavaAnnotationsMojoDescriptorExtractor
|
||||||
|
|
||||||
populateDataFromJavadoc( mojoAnnotatedClasses, javaClassesMap );
|
populateDataFromJavadoc( mojoAnnotatedClasses, javaClassesMap );
|
||||||
|
|
||||||
return toMojoDescriptors( mojoAnnotatedClasses, request, javaClassesMap );
|
return toMojoDescriptors( mojoAnnotatedClasses, request.getPluginDescriptor() );
|
||||||
}
|
}
|
||||||
|
|
||||||
private Map<String, MojoAnnotatedClass> scanAnnotations( PluginToolsRequest request )
|
private Map<String, MojoAnnotatedClass> scanAnnotations( PluginToolsRequest request )
|
||||||
|
|
@ -272,8 +272,7 @@ public class JavaAnnotationsMojoDescriptorExtractor
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
Map<String, JavaField> fieldsMap =
|
Map<String, JavaField> fieldsMap = extractFieldParameterTags( javaClass, javaClassesMap );
|
||||||
extractFieldParameterTags( javaClass, javaClassesMap, mojoAnnotatedClasses );
|
|
||||||
|
|
||||||
// populate parameters
|
// populate parameters
|
||||||
Map<String, ParameterAnnotationContent> parameters =
|
Map<String, ParameterAnnotationContent> parameters =
|
||||||
|
|
@ -362,8 +361,7 @@ public class JavaAnnotationsMojoDescriptorExtractor
|
||||||
* @return map with Mojo parameters names as keys
|
* @return map with Mojo parameters names as keys
|
||||||
*/
|
*/
|
||||||
private Map<String, JavaField> extractFieldParameterTags( JavaClass javaClass,
|
private Map<String, JavaField> extractFieldParameterTags( JavaClass javaClass,
|
||||||
Map<String, JavaClass> javaClassesMap,
|
Map<String, JavaClass> javaClassesMap )
|
||||||
Map<String, MojoAnnotatedClass> mojoAnnotatedClasses )
|
|
||||||
{
|
{
|
||||||
Map<String, JavaField> rawParams = new TreeMap<String, com.thoughtworks.qdox.model.JavaField>();
|
Map<String, JavaField> rawParams = new TreeMap<String, com.thoughtworks.qdox.model.JavaField>();
|
||||||
|
|
||||||
|
|
@ -375,13 +373,13 @@ public class JavaAnnotationsMojoDescriptorExtractor
|
||||||
{
|
{
|
||||||
if ( superClass.getFields().length > 0 )
|
if ( superClass.getFields().length > 0 )
|
||||||
{
|
{
|
||||||
rawParams = extractFieldParameterTags( superClass, javaClassesMap, mojoAnnotatedClasses );
|
rawParams = extractFieldParameterTags( superClass, javaClassesMap );
|
||||||
}
|
}
|
||||||
// maybe sources comes from scan of sources artifact
|
// maybe sources comes from scan of sources artifact
|
||||||
superClass = javaClassesMap.get( superClass.getFullyQualifiedName() );
|
superClass = javaClassesMap.get( superClass.getFullyQualifiedName() );
|
||||||
if ( superClass != null )
|
if ( superClass != null )
|
||||||
{
|
{
|
||||||
rawParams = extractFieldParameterTags( superClass, javaClassesMap, mojoAnnotatedClasses );
|
rawParams = extractFieldParameterTags( superClass, javaClassesMap );
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
else
|
else
|
||||||
|
|
@ -456,7 +454,7 @@ public class JavaAnnotationsMojoDescriptorExtractor
|
||||||
}
|
}
|
||||||
|
|
||||||
private List<MojoDescriptor> toMojoDescriptors( Map<String, MojoAnnotatedClass> mojoAnnotatedClasses,
|
private List<MojoDescriptor> toMojoDescriptors( Map<String, MojoAnnotatedClass> mojoAnnotatedClasses,
|
||||||
PluginToolsRequest request, Map<String, JavaClass> javaClassesMap )
|
PluginDescriptor pluginDescriptor )
|
||||||
throws DuplicateParameterException, InvalidParameterException
|
throws DuplicateParameterException, InvalidParameterException
|
||||||
{
|
{
|
||||||
List<MojoDescriptor> mojoDescriptors = new ArrayList<MojoDescriptor>( mojoAnnotatedClasses.size() );
|
List<MojoDescriptor> mojoDescriptors = new ArrayList<MojoDescriptor>( mojoAnnotatedClasses.size() );
|
||||||
|
|
@ -558,7 +556,7 @@ public class JavaAnnotationsMojoDescriptorExtractor
|
||||||
mojoDescriptor.addParameter( parameter );
|
mojoDescriptor.addParameter( parameter );
|
||||||
}
|
}
|
||||||
|
|
||||||
mojoDescriptor.setPluginDescriptor( request.getPluginDescriptor() );
|
mojoDescriptor.setPluginDescriptor( pluginDescriptor );
|
||||||
|
|
||||||
mojoDescriptors.add( mojoDescriptor );
|
mojoDescriptors.add( mojoDescriptor );
|
||||||
}
|
}
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ue